Robert Conrad Teichert, 51, died November 9, 2000.

He was born Nov 19, 1948, in Salt Lake City, to Robert Henri and Marjorie Abbie Childs Teichert. He grew up on the fam-ily ranch in Cokeville, WY. He moved to Provo and graduated from BY High. He served an LDS mis-sion in the Phillip-pines, 1968-1970. He was president of the Young Ambassadors and met his sweet-heart Diane Farns-worth at BYU. They were married April 21, 1973 in the Provo LDS Temple. He received a Masters degree in Communications in 1980. He had diverse careers that utilized all his talents; he was the voice of IFA. He loved the outdoors with his family, friends, and horses. He loved music, sports, church service, writing, and sharing his love of life.

He is survived by his wife, Diane; two daughters, Corinne (Jeremy) Baird, Kimberly (Wyck) Parker; two sons, Kraig and Kyle; four grandchildren, Jaycie, Bethany, and Caden Baird, Macey Parker; parents, Robert and Marjorie Teichert, Provo; brothers and sisters, Marsha, Fredrick, Paul, Robin, Barbara.
